Biography
Matthew Roszak is a cryptocurrency investor and cofounder and chairman of Bloq, a blockchain startup that consults on projects such as helping banks store digital assets.
Bloq also helps companies that are trying to process transactions for "stablecoins," or cryptocurrencies pegged to the value of a fiat currency.
In the 1990s and early 2000s, Roszak worked in venture capital and as an entrepreneur before amassing a crypto portfolio starting in 2012.
He settled insider trading charges in 2006 related to stock purchases of Blue Rhino, a propane tank exchange business.
Roszak co-led an initiative to give each member of Congress $50 worth of digital assets; some accepted, but not all.
